#d1e83a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#d1e83a is composed of 82% red, 91% green and 22.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 9.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 75% yellow and 9% black. It has a hue angle of 67.9 degrees, a saturation of 79.1% and a lightness of 56.9%. #d1e83a color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ff74 with #a3d100. Closest websafe color is: #ccff33.

#d1e83a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#d1e83a has RGB values of R:209, G:232, B:58 and CMYK values of C:0.1, M:0, Y:0.75,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 13756474.

Hex triplet d1e83a #d1e83a
RGB Decimal 209, 232, 58 rgb(209,232,58)
RGB Percent 82, 91, 22.7 rgb(82%,91%,22.7%)
CMYK 10, 0, 75, 9
HSL 67.9°, 79.1, 56.9 hsl(67.9,79.1%,56.9%)
HSV (or HSB) 67.9°, 75, 91
Web Safe ccff33 #ccff33
CIE-LAB 87.763, -28.302, 75.902
XYZ 55.915, 71.574, 14.872
xyY 0.393, 0.503, 71.574
CIE-LCH 87.763, 81.007, 110.449
CIE-LUV 87.763, -8.39, 91.606
Hunter-Lab 84.602, -30.079, 48.798
Binary 11010001, 11101000, 00111010

Shades and Tints of #d1e83a

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0e02 is the darkest color, while #fefffb is the lightest one.
